
Pathophysiology, Risk factors and Management of Chronic Heart Failure, Volume 2
Description
Key Features
- Includes a number new and controversial topics: Pharmacological therapy; Gene therapy, Cell implantation, hormone replacement therapy; Therapy and management of arrhythmias, acute heart failure, paediatric heart failure; Invasive and surgical approaches to CHF; Non pharmalogical approaches such as dietary interventions, holistic approaches, and physical training; Updated guidelines from the International college of cardiology for management of heart failure
- Includes never-published tables and figures to aid understanding of the topics
- Contributions from international leading experts in the field, written with the aim of serving both researchers and practicing clinicians
